  • Patent number: 6620600
    Abstract: Provided is a method of resolving a racemic mixture of a compound of formula I to obtain a desired enantiomer: wherein Ar is C6 or C10 aromatic group that can be substituted with H, C1 to C6 alkyl, trifluoromethyl or halo, R5 is halo or —S—R1, wherein R1 is H or acetyl, and R2 is H or C1 to C6 alkyl, the method comprising: reacting a compound of formula I wherein the compound is an ester whereby R2 is C1 to C6 alkyl with a lipase derived from Mucor meihei to stereoselectively hydrolyze the ester bond to produce an acid; and isolating the acid, wherein the reaction is conducted in a solvent comprising 80% to 98% v/v % organic phase and a residue of water phase (which can be buffered).
